The other night my ship was taken out while doing the newbie patrol mission. Seems my reactor/capacitor, chasisand engine are all shot, among other things. How can I repair my ship? I've searched tons of player vendors for repair kits and parts but have come up empty. Is there any other way to do this, or get another ship?

Next time you die, repair in space. It's a lot more convenient, and only costs a little more.


If it's your starter ship, destroy it and talk to your trainer, they'll give you a new one.


If you're a new player you should have a repair kit in your inventory. Otherwise shipwrights do make them - been a while since I used one though, so I'm not sure what they're under on the bazaar. They are listed, I bought a bunch one time.
